系统管理与维护,基于Web绑定的系统管理方案bind web
本文目录导读:
随着互联网技术的快速发展,Web技术已经成为现代企业信息化建设的核心驱动力,在Web应用中,系统管理与维护是确保业务稳定运行的关键环节,而基于Web的系统管理方案,通过将管理功能与Web服务进行绑定,不仅简化了管理流程,还提升了系统的可扩展性和维护效率。
本文将详细介绍基于Web的系统管理与维护方案,包括Web绑定的基本概念、实现方法、优缺点分析以及实际应用场景。
Web绑定的基本概念
Web绑定(Web Binding)是指将不同系统或服务通过某种机制连接起来,使得它们能够协同工作,在Web开发中,Web绑定通常指将管理功能与Web服务进行集成,使得管理员能够通过Web界面轻松访问和管理系统资源。
Web绑定的核心思想是将管理逻辑与Web服务分离,通过Web API或Web服务端点将两者连接起来,这样不仅可以提高系统的可扩展性,还能简化管理流程。
基于Web的系统管理与维护方案
管理功能的Web化转型
传统的系统管理通常通过命令行界面(CLI)或桌面应用程序进行操作,这对于非技术人员来说效率较低,基于Web的系统管理方案,通过将管理功能迁移到Web界面,使得管理员可以使用浏览器进行操作。
企业可以通过Web绑定的方式,将用户权限管理、资源监控、配置调整等功能与Web服务进行集成,管理员只需登录Web界面,即可完成权限分配、系统日志查看等操作。
Web服务的集成与管理
Web服务是Web绑定的核心技术,通过定义RESTful API或WebSocket服务,可以实现不同系统之间的数据交互,Web服务的集成通常需要以下几个步骤:
- 服务定义:通过HTTP API或WebSocket定义服务接口。
- 服务实现:使用Node.js、Python、Java等语言实现服务功能。
- 服务注册:将服务注册到Web绑定平台,使其成为管理功能的端点。
通过这种方式,Web服务可以无缝集成到系统管理中。
Web绑定的实现方法
Web绑定的实现方法主要包括以下几种:
- 基于HTTP的绑定:通过HTTP API实现服务绑定,适用于简单场景。
- 基于WebSocket的绑定:通过WebSocket实现低延迟的实时通信,适用于高并发场景。
- 基于微服务的绑定:通过微服务架构实现服务的模块化绑定,提升系统的扩展性。
Web绑定的优缺点分析
优点
- 提高效率:Web绑定使得管理功能与Web服务分离,管理员可以通过Web界面快速完成操作。
- 增强功能集成:Web绑定可以将多种功能集成到Web服务中,提升系统的功能多样性。
- 优化用户体验:Web界面通常具有良好的交互体验,提升了用户体验。
- 提升扩展性:Web绑定支持模块化设计,便于新增功能或优化现有功能。
缺点
- 复杂性高:Web绑定需要对Web服务有深入的理解,增加了开发和维护的难度。
- 维护困难:Web服务的故障可能导致管理功能失效,需要专业的技术支持。
- 性能问题:WebSocket等实时通信技术可能会增加系统性能负担。
基于Web的系统管理与维护的实际应用场景
用户权限管理
通过Web绑定,可以将用户权限管理与Web服务集成,管理员可以轻松配置用户权限,查看权限分配情况,并进行权限调整。
资源监控与告警
Web绑定可以将系统资源监控功能与Web服务集成,管理员可以通过Web界面实时监控服务器状态、内存使用情况等,并设置告警阈值。
配置调整
Web绑定支持将系统配置与Web服务集成,管理员可以通过Web界面快速调整系统参数,无需通过命令行或桌面应用程序。
实时通信
通过WebSocket技术,Web绑定可以实现实时通信功能,管理员可以通过Web界面与系统管理员进行交互,实时查看系统日志和错误信息。
基于Web的系统管理与维护方案,通过将管理功能与Web服务进行绑定,不仅简化了管理流程,还提升了系统的可扩展性和维护效率,尽管Web绑定具有一定的复杂性,但其带来的好处远 outweigh其不足。
随着Web技术的不断发展,基于Web的系统管理与维护方案将更加广泛地应用于企业信息化建设中,通过合理使用Web绑定技术,企业可以打造更加智能、高效的管理平台,提升整体业务运营效率。
系统管理与维护,基于Web绑定的系统管理方案bind web,
发表评论